To foster and promote the awareness of space technologies and applications among students, EPFL offers since 2005 a Minor in Space Technologies. The course is hosted by the Electrical Engineering and Electronics Section (SEL) but open to the entire EPFL student community.

The main goals of the Minor in Space Technologies are:

  • To offer students the possibility to strengthen their knowledge of space related research
  • To promote space applications, technology and science based on the large interest raised by space
  • To foster a strong educational platform in the space sector, in parallel to the development of academic and research projects at EPFL (e.g. SwissCube, Cleanspace)

ESA Academy

For students taking European Space Agency Academy Classes and want to add the credits into their study plan:

  1. You MUST notify the EPFL Academic Services of your registration to an ESA Academy Class before the date of the class.
    Make sure to contact the student services in advance to let them know (and also add your Head of Section and espace@epfl.ch in copy).
    If you don't contact them before, the credits offer through ESA classes will not be accepted into your study plan.
  2. After the training is finished, you will have to make a presentation of the income of the training to the head of the Minor in Space technologies, prof. Jean-Paul Kneib.
    Contact espace@epfl.ch to organise a meeting with prof. Kneib.

project

Each student planning to take the Minor can select a project equivalent to 12 ETCS. A list of projects offered by eSpace is available HERE.
Subjects could also be proposed by an EPFL lab or the students themselves (as long as the project is space related).
Note that if you are proposing your own project, it needs to be supervised by a lab at EPFL. The Minor project cannot be done within an external entity.

It is highly recommended to take the project after the classes, i.e. in the third semester of Master. Once the title of the project has been selected and agreed with project supervisors, the student needs to register for the project on IS-Academia and can inform us about their project via this form.
(Note that this form is not mandatory to fill in but is greatly appreciated as we do not have access to all the registrations on IS-Academia).

enrolment

1. The student should register on IS-Academia for the Minor and corresponding classes.
If your Section is asking for eSpace's validation before you register for the Minor, please download this form and send it back to us filled in with your chosen list. eSpace's academic director Prof. Jean-Paul Kneib will review the chosen classes and if approved, will sign the form that you can return to your section.

2. The studend ensures that the selected classes total at least 30 ECTS (with a highly recommended plan of 18 ECTS classes + 12 ECTS project).

3. Deadline to register: before the end of the first semester of each students’ Master studies
